Isikhathi Sokuphila Esimaphakathi Ngokohlobo Lwebhethri (Idatha ka-2025)
Uma kukhulunywa ngamabhethri asemanzini ngo-2025, ukuthi ahlala isikhathi esingakanani kuncike kakhulu ohlotsheni olukhethayo. Nasi incazelo esheshayo yesikhathi sokuphila esimaphakathi kanye nokusebenza ongakulindela ezinhlotsheni zamabhethri asemanzini ezivame kakhulu:
I-Lead-Acid Ekhukhulayo (Iseli Elimanzi)
- Isikhathi Sokuphila:Iminyaka emi-3 kuya kwemi-5
- Impilo Yomjikelezo:Cishe imijikelezo yokushaja egcwele engu-300–500
- Amanothi:Lawa amabhethri avamile asolwandle—angabizi kakhulu kodwa adinga ukulungiswa njalo njengokumboza amanzi kanye nama-terminal okuhlanza. Abekezelela ukusetshenziswa kabi kodwa awahlali isikhathi eside njengochwepheshe abasha.
Amabhethri Olwandle Ahlanganisiwe E-AGM
- Isikhathi Sokuphila:Iminyaka engu-4 kuya kwengu-7
- Impilo Yomjikelezo:Cishe imijikelezo engu-400–800
- Amanothi:Amabhethri e-AGM (Absorbed Glass Mat) avalwe, awanakekelwa, futhi anikeza ukumelana okungcono kokudlidliza kanye nokukhishwa okujulile uma kuqhathaniswa nezinhlobo ezigcwele amanzi. Athandwa kakhulu ukusetshenziswa kwezinhloso ezimbili (ukuqala + umjikelezo ojulile).
Amabhethri e-Gel
- Isikhathi Sokuphila:Iminyaka emi-5 kuya kweyisishiyagalombili
- Impilo Yomjikelezo:Cishe imijikelezo engu-500–700
- Amanothi:Aziwa ngokusebenza okuzinzile kanye nokubekezelela ukukhishwa okujulile okuhle kakhulu. Amabhethri ejeli avame ukusetshenziswa ezikebheni ezinezilungiselelo zelanga ngenxa yokuhlala isikhathi eside kodwa azwela kakhulu ku-voltage yokushaja.
Amabhethri asemanzini e-Lithium LiFePO4
- Isikhathi Sokuphila:Iminyaka eyi-10 kuya kweyi-15+
- Impilo Yomjikelezo:Imijikelezo engaphezu kuka-2,000 kuya ku-5,000
- Amanothi:Amabhethri e-lithium ashintsha kakhulu. Anesisindo esincane, anikeza amandla ahlala njalo, futhi aphila isikhathi eside kakhulu futhi asebenza isikhathi eside. I-BMS efanele (uhlelo lokuphatha ibhethri) iyawavikela ekushajeni ngokweqile kanye namazinga okushisa aphezulu. Izindleko zangaphambi kwesikhathi ziphezulu kodwa zincishiswa kakhulu isikhathi sokuphila nokusebenza.
Ishadi Lokuqhathanisa Okusheshayo
| Uhlobo Lwebhethri | Isikhathi Sokuphila Esimaphakathi | Impilo Yomjikelezo (Imijikelezo Egcwele) | Izindleko Ezilinganiselwe Ngonyaka* |
|---|---|---|---|
| I-Lead-Acid Ekhukhulekile | Iminyaka emi-3 - 5 | 300 – 500 | $100 – $150 |
| I-AGM | Iminyaka engu-4 - 7 | 400 – 800 | $150 – $200 |
| Ijeli | Iminyaka emi-5 kuya kwengu-8 | 500 – 700 | $180 – $220 |
| I-Lithium LiFePO4 | Iminyaka eyi-10 – 15+ | 2,000 – 5,000+ | $100 – $130 |
*Izindleko ngonyaka zibala ukusatshalaliswa kwentengo yokuthenga esikhathini sokuphila okulindelekile, kungabandakanyi izindleko zokulungisa noma zamandla.
Uma uhlose ukuhlala isikhathi eside nokusebenza kahle, amabhethri e-lithium LiFePO4 ahamba phambili ngenani elikhulu. Kodwa kubagibeli bezikebhe abaqaphela isabelomali, i-AGM noma amabhethri e-lead-acid agcinwe kahle agcwele amanzi asasebenza—vele uhlele ukushintshwa kusenesikhathi.
Izinto Ezinhlanu Ezinkulu Ezinquma Ukuthi Ibhethri Lakho Lihlala Isikhathi Eside Kangakanani Ngempela
Ukuthi ibhethri lakho lasolwandle lihlala isikhathi esingakanani akugcini nje ngohlobo lwalo—kuncike kakhulu endleleni oliphatha ngayo. Nazi izici eziphambili ezinquma isikhathi salo sokuphila:
1. Imikhuba Yokujula Kokuphuma Komoya (DoD)
Ukuthi ukhipha kangakanani ibhethri lakho ngaphambi kokulishaja kunomthelela omkhulu. Ukukhipha njalo ngaphansi kuka-50% kumabhethri e-lead-acid kunciphisa impilo yawo ngokushesha. Amabhethri e-lithium aphatha kangcono ukukhishwa okujulile (kuze kufike ku-20%), kodwa nawo awanqotshwa. Ukugcina i-DoD ingajulile kusho imijikelezo yokushaja eyengeziwe kanye nokuphila kwebhethri okude.
2. Imikhuba Yokushaja (Ukushaja Okungaphezulu Kokushaja vs Ukushaja Okungaphansi Kokushaja)
Ukushaja kakhulu — njengokushiya ibhethri lishaja kakhulu noma ukusebenzisa ishaja engafanele — kulimaza amapuleti futhi komise amabhethri agcwele amanzi. Ngakolunye uhlangothi, ukushaja okungaphansi kubangela i-sulfur, okunciphisa umthamo. Ukusebenzisa ishaja yebhethri yasolwandle esezingeni eliphezulu enesinxephezelo sokushisa kusiza ukugcina amazinga okushaja ephilile.
3. Izimo Zokushisa Eziphakeme Nezokugcina
Ukushisa kuyabulala ibhethri. Ukusebenzisa noma ukugcina amabhethri ezimweni ezishisayo kunciphisa kakhulu isikhathi sokuphila kwawo. Isimo sezulu esibandayo, nakuba singalimazi kakhulu, sisathinta amandla okuqala nokusebenza kahle kokushaja. Gcina amabhethri endaweni epholile, eyomile futhi ugweme amazinga okushisa abandayo ngokuwagcina eshaja ngesikhathi sokugcina sasebusika.
4. Iphethini Yokusetshenziswa: Ukuqala vs Umjikelezo Ojulile vs Inhloso Embili
Amabhethri okuqala enzelwe ukuqhuma okufushane kwamandla kagesi aphezulu futhi awathandi ukukhishwa okujulile. Amabhethri ajikelezayo aphatha amapayipi aphindaphindwayo futhi ashaja kabusha kangcono, ngakho-ke ukusebenzisa ibhethri elifanele umthwalo wakho kubalulekile. Amabhethri anezinhloso ezimbili azama ukwenza kokubili kodwa angadela isikhathi sokuphila uma esetshenziswa kanzima ohlangothini olulodwa.
5. Izinga Lokulungisa (noma Ukuntuleka Kwalo Okuphelele)
Amabhethri e-lead-acid agcwele amanzi adinga ukuniselwa njalo, ukuhlanzwa, kanye nokuhlolwa kwe-terminal ukuze aqhubeke isikhathi eside. Ukunganaki ukulungiswa kubangela ukugqwala, ukulahlekelwa yi-electrolyte, kanye nokwehluleka kusenesikhathi. Amabhethri e-AGM, i-gel, kanye ne-lithium adinga ukulungiswa okuncane kodwa asazuza kuma-terminal ahlanzekile, ukushaja okufanele, kanye nokuhlolwa njalo.
Iphuzu elibalulekile:Indlela osebenzisa ngayo, oshaja ngayo, futhi onakekela ngayo ibhethri lakho lasolwandle idlala indima enkulu ekutheni uthola iminyaka emingaki kanye nemijikelezo emingaki kulo kune-brand noma i-chemistry kuphela.
Izibonelo Zesikhathi Sokuphila Sangempela Ezivela Kubanikazi Bezikebhe
Ake siqale ngokusebenza ngokuthi amabhethri asemanzini ahlala isikhathi esingakanani ezimisweni zangempela zesikebhe. Izikebhe ezahlukene kanye nokusetshenziswa kwazo kuthinta kakhulu impilo yebhethri.
Isikebhe se-bass esinenjini yokunyathela (24V lithium vs AGM):
Abadobi bezikebhe ze-bass bavame ukusebenzisa izinhlelo ze-24V zokudonsa ama-motor. Amabhethri e-Lithium LiFePO4 avame ukuhlala isikhathi eside kune-AGM ngemayela lapha—lindelaIminyaka engu-4 kuya kwengu-7 nge-lithiumuma ugwema ukuphuma kwamanzi okujulile, uma kuqhathaniswaIminyaka emi-2 kuya kwemi-3 ye-AGMngaphansi kokusetshenziswa okufanayo. Amabhethri e-lithium aphatha uhambo lokudoba njalo futhi ashaja ngokushesha kangcono, ngakho aqhubeka esebenza isikhathi eside.
I-cruiser engamamitha angu-22–30 enemithwalo yendlu:
Izimoto ezihamba ngesikebhe ezinezesekeli eziningi—izibani, amaphampu, amafriji—zidinga amabhethri asebenza ngokujikeleza okujulile. Amabhethri e-AGM avame ukuhlala isikhathi esideIminyaka emi-3 kuya kwemi-5, kodwa abanikazi bashintshela kumbiko we-lithiumkuze kube yiminyaka eyi-10 noma ngaphezulu, ngenxa yokuphila komjikelezo okuphezulu kanye nokusebenza okungcono kokukhipha. Iphethini yakho yokusebenzisa (izimpelasonto vs uhambo olude) idlala indima enkulu lapha.
Isikebhe esincane se-jon / kayak neqembu elilodwa lama-24:
Izikebhe ezincane zivame ukuthembela ebhethrini elilodwa lolwandle leQembu 24 ukuze ziqale noma zigibele kancane. Amabhethri e-lead-acid agcwele amanzi avame ukuhlala isikhathi esideIminyaka emi-2 kuya kwemine, ikakhulukazi uma igcinwa njalo. Izinketho ze-AGM zengeza unyaka noma emibili uma ugcina imikhuba yokushaja ilawulwa. I-Lithium ayivamile lapha ngenxa yezindleko kodwa inganweba isikhathi sokuphila kakhulu.
Isikebhe esinomoya oshaja ngamandla elanga:
Izikebhe ezisebenzisa amandla avuselelekayo ukugcwalisa amabhethri zinezimo ezihlukile. Ngokushaja okuzinzile kwelanga nomoya, amabhethri e-AGM kanye nejeli angafinyelelaIminyaka emi-5 kuya kwengu-7, kuyilapho amabhethri e-lithium edlulaIminyaka eyi-10kalula. Ukugcina amabhethri efakwe amandla ahlanzekile kugwema ukukhishwa okujulile, okwandisa kakhulu impilo.
Ku-, uhlobo lwesikebhe sakho kanye nezidingo zamandla zithinta ngempela ukuthi amabhethri asolwandle ahlala isikhathi esingakanani. I-Lithium iyaphumelela ekuqineni nasekuphileni, kodwa ukunakekelwa nokusetshenziswa okufanele kubalulekile kungakhathaliseki ukuthi ukhetha yiphi ibhethri.
Indlela Yokutshela Ibhethri Lakho Lasemanzini Liyafa (Ngaphambi Kokuthi Uphelelwe Yithemba)
Ukwazi izimpawu zokuthi ibhethri lakho lolwandle liyaphela kungakusindisa ekubhajweni emanzini. Nakhu okufanele ukuqaphele:
Izimpawu Ezibonakalayo
- Ukusheshisa kancane:Uma isikebhe sakho sihluleka ukuqala noma injini iphenduka kancane kunokujwayelekile, lokho kuyisibonakaliso esibomvu.
- Ukwehla kwe-voltage:Ibhethri eliphilile kufanele lifunde cishe ama-volt angu-12.6 lapho liphumule. Ngaphansi kwama-volt angu-12.2 kusho ukuthi liyaba buthaka.
- Ikesi elivuvukile:Ukulimala kokushisa kungabangela ukuthi ibhethri liqhume noma liqhekeke, okusho ukuthi sekuyisikhathi sokulishintsha ngokushesha.
Ukuhlola ngamathuluzi
- Umhloli wokulayisha:Faka umthwalo olingana nengxenye yama-amps e-cranking abandayo ebhethri (i-CCA) imizuzwana eyi-15. Uma i-voltage yehla ngaphansi kwama-volts angu-9.6, ibhethri liyahluleka.
- Ukufundwa kwe-multimeter:Hlola i-voltage nge-multimeter. Noma yini engaphansi kwama-volt angu-12.4 ngemva kokuhlala amahora angu-12 ikhombisa impilo embi.
Amabhethri Agcwele Imfucuza: Ukufundwa kwe-Hydrometer
- Sebenzisa i-hydrometer ukukala amandla adonsela phansi e-electrolyte athile kuseli ngalinye. Amaseli aphilile afunda phakathi kuka-1.265 no-1.299.
- Uma iseli elilodwa noma ngaphezulu libonakala ngaphansi kuka-1.225, ibhethri liyashiswa noma lonakele futhi cishe seliseduze nokuphela kokuphila kwalo.
Thola lezi zimpawu zokuxwayisa kusenesikhathi, futhi uzogwema izinto ezingalindelekile ohambweni lwakho lwesikebhe. Ukuhlola njalo nokuqapha impilo yebhethri lakho lasolwandle kusho isikhathi esiningi sokujabulela amanzi kanye nesikhathi esincane sokuhlala ulinde usizo.
Izindlela Eziyi-10 Eziqinisekisiwe Zokuphindwa Kabili (noma Kathathu) Impilo Yakho Yebhethri Yasolwandle
Ukuthola okuningi ngebhethri lakho lasolwandle akukhona nje ukuthenga elihle kakhulu—kuyindlela olisebenzisa futhi ulinakekela ngayo. Nazi amathiphu ayi-10 alula, aqinisekisiwe okwandisa isikhathi sokuphila kwebhethri lakho lasolwandle:
| Ithiphu | Kungani Kubalulekile |
|---|---|
| Ungalokothi ukhiphe amanzi ngaphansi kuka-50%(20% ye-lithium) | Ukuphuma kwamanzi okujulile kudla amabhethri ngokushesha. Gcina amazinga ephephile ukuze ahlale isikhathi eside. |
| Sebenzisa amashaja ahlakaniphile anesinxephezelo sezinga lokushisa | Kuvimbela ukushaja ngokweqile noma ukushaja okuncane uma kushisa/kubanda. |
| Linganisa kuphela uma kudingeka | Ukukwenza ngokweqile kungalimaza amabhethri—kwenza lokhu izikhathi ezimbalwa ngonyaka uma uhlobo lwebhethri lakho ludinga lokho. |
| Gcina ama-terminal ehlanzekile futhi eqinile | Ukugqwala kubulala impilo yebhethri futhi kunciphisa amandla. |
| Gcina ngeshaja engu-50–70% ebusika | Gwema ukuphuma kwamanzi ngokugcwele ngesikhathi sokugcina; kuvimbela umonakalo obangelwa ukubanda. |
| Faka i-monitor yebhethri esezingeni eliphezulu | Kukugcina uqaphela impilo yebhethri futhi kuvimbela izimanga. |
| Thuthukela ku-lithium uma usebenzisa izesekeli kanzima | Amabhethri e-lithium aphatha ukujikeleza okujulile kangcono futhi ahlala isikhathi eside. |
| Engeza ukushaja okunamandla kwelanga | Igcina ibhethri lakho ligcwele ngesikhathi sokungasebenzi ngaphandle kokushaja ngokweqile. |
| Sebenzisa i-isolator yebhethri noma ishaja ye-DC-DC ezinhlelweni zamabhange amabili | Igcina amabhethri womabili eshajwe kahle ngaphandle kokukhipha ibhethri lokuqala. |
| Khetha usayizi weqembu ofanele kanye nomthamo kusukela ekuqaleni | Ubukhulu obungaphansi noma obukhulu kakhulu bukhipha amabhethri ngokushesha futhi bubangele ukuguguleka kwangaphambi kwesikhathi. |
Ukulandela lawa macebiso kuzokunikeza imali engcono kakhulu ngedola lakho futhi kukuvikele ekubhajweni yibhethri elifile emanzini.

Imibuzo Evame Ukubuzwa Mayelana Nokuphila Kwebhethri Yasolwandle
Ingabe ibhethri lasolwandle lingahlala iminyaka eyi-10?
Yebo, amanye amabhethri asolwandle—ikakhulukazi amamodeli e-lithium LiFePO4 asezingeni eliphezulu—angahlala iminyaka eyi-10 noma ngaphezulu uma enakekelwa kahle. Amabhethri endabuko e-lead-acid kanye ne-AGM agcwele amanzi ngokuvamile ahlala iminyaka emi-3 kuya kwemi-5 ngaphansi kokusetshenziswa okuvamile.
Ingabe kufanelekile ukushintshela ku-lithium ngo-2025?
Kwabaningi abagibela izikebhe, yebo. Amabhethri e-lithium asolwandle anikeza impilo ende (kufika kumjikelezo ongu-5,000), isisindo esilula, kanye nokusebenza okungcono. Nakuba izindleko zokuqala ziphakeme, ziyakhokhela ngokuhamba kwesikhathi ngokushintsha okuncane kanye nokuthembeka okungcono, ikakhulukazi uma usebenzisa ama-elekthronikhi amaningi noma ama-trolling motors.
Ibhethri lolwandle lizohlala amahora amangaki ngenkathi lisebenzisa izinto zikagesi?
Lokho kuncike kumthamo webhethri kanye nokudonswa kwamandla kagesi. Ibhethri elijwayelekile elijikelezayo elijulile lingasebenzisa ama-elekthronikhi amancane amahora angu-6-12. Amabhethri e-lithium ahlala isikhathi eside ngobukhulu obufanayo ngenxa yomthamo ophakeme ongasetshenziswa. Hlola njalo amandla kagesi wakho ukuze ulinganisele isikhathi sokusebenza.
Ingabe ngidinga ukushintsha amabhethri womabili ngesikhathi esisodwa ekusethweni kwe-dual-bank?
Kungcono ukushintsha amabhethri womabili uma kungenzeka. Amabhethri angalingani aguga ngamazinga ahlukene futhi angabangela izinkinga zokushaja. Kodwa uma ibhethri elilodwa lihluleka kusenesikhathi, ungalishintsha lona—vele uqaphe ngokucophelela bese uhlela ukulishintsha ngokugcwele maduze.
Yini ebulala amabhethri asemanzini ngokushesha okukhulu?
Ababulali abakhulu yilaba:
- Ukukhishwa okujulile kakhulu(ukukhipha amanzi ngaphansi kwama-50% e-lead-acid, ngaphansi kwama-20% e-lithium)
- Imikhuba emibi yokushaja(ukushaja ngokweqile noma ukushaja okungaphansi)
- Amazinga okushisa aphezulunokushiya amabhethri egcinwe ekhishwe ngokuphelele
- Ukuntuleka kokunakekelwanjengeziphetho ezingcolile noma ukulingana okungajwayelekile
Gwema lokhu futhi uzothola iminyaka eminingi ngebhethri lakho lasolwandle.
